Originally posted by Midori this is so besides the point... how do i fix the timming? do I have to have the computer relearn the timming because I change the belt? Mabye your cam timing is off (need to pull the valve cover and timing cover to check) If you want I can help ya out.. but im in oakville. Usually driveability issues from swaps are either from ign. timing, wrong ecu or cam timing is off. g/l |
